Offensive Coordinator’s Vision for the Gators
The offensive coordinator seems to have a pretty ambitious plan. The big idea? Balance.
He wants to mix up the passing and running game, making the offense unpredictable. Opponents won’t know what’s coming next, which should play to the strengths of the Gators’ deep roster.
Key Offensive Strategies
Some strategies stood out in the discussion. These are expected to be central to the Gators’ game plan:
- Dynamic Play-calling: The coordinator wants to keep things flexible, switching up plays so the team can react fast to whatever defense they’re facing.
- Utilizing Speed: Speed has always been a Gators thing, and that’s not changing. Expect quick plays that take advantage of the wide receivers’ and running backs’ speed.
- Quarterback Development: There’s a real focus on getting quarterbacks ready to run the show and handle whatever comes their way.
